Transaction 27e31d66a8f84eb25631bd6ae44f37613096e47f5a085d4eed1f7811bb380bd3
1 Input
1 Output
-
27e31d66a8f84eb25631bd6ae44f37613096e47f5a085d4eed1f7811bb380bd3: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f8b15ef3040091d99c120f6b07a61d220eba41d0c9d182a7a63bfd4c606e7bca
- address
- bc1plzc4aucyqzgan8qjpa4s0fsayg8t5swse8gc9fax8075ccrw009qj7r0tp